Pinpointer is a handheld metal detecting tool.

A pinpointer is a portable metal detecting device that helps users locate the exact position of a metal object within a specified area. It is a valuable tool for both professional treasure hunters and hobbyists, as it allows for precise targeting and retrieval of metallic items.

Pinpointers are designed to work in conjunction with metal detectors.

These devices are typically used in tandem with larger metal detectors. While metal detectors can identify the presence of metal in a general area, pinpointers are used to precisely locate the metal object within a smaller, more targeted search area.

Pinpointers are compact and easy to carry.

One of the key advantages of pinpointers is their portability. They are designed to be lightweight and easy to carry, making them convenient for outdoor activities such as treasure hunting, prospecting, or even searching for lost items.

Pinpointers emit audio and/or vibration alerts.

When a pinpointer detects a metal object, it emits audio beeps and/or vibration alerts to notify the user of the find. This feature is especially useful in noisy environments or for users with hearing impairments.

Pinpointers are waterproof.

Many pinpointers are designed to be waterproof, allowing users to search for metal objects in shallow water, wet grass, or muddy conditions. This feature adds versatility to the tool and expands its applications.

Pinpointers have adjustable sensitivity settings.

Users can adjust the sensitivity of a pinpointer to customize the detection capabilities based on the specific search environment and the size of the target object. This flexibility enhances the precision of the device.

Pinpointers are powered by batteries.

Most pinpointers operate using standard batteries, providing users with the convenience of easily replacing the power source when needed. This ensures continuous functionality during extended outdoor expeditions.

Pinpointers help reduce search time.

By precisely identifying the location of metal objects, pinpointers streamline the search process and minimize the time and effort required to locate targets. This efficiency is particularly beneficial for professional users.

Pinpointers can be used for various applications.

In addition to treasure hunting, pinpointers are utilized in activities such as relic hunting, beach combing, and archaeological excavations. Their versatility makes them valuable tools across different fields.

Pinpointers enhance the accuracy of metal detection.

The use of pinpointers significantly improves the accuracy of metal detection by allowing users to pinpoint the exact location of a target, thereby reducing the margin of error and increasing successful retrievals.

Pinpointers come with different features and price ranges.

There is a wide range of pinpointers available on the market, offering various features such as different alert modes, LED lighting, and different levels of durability. The price of pinpointers varies based on these features and functionalities.

Pinpointers are essential for both beginners and experienced metal detector users.

Whether someone is new to metal detecting or an experienced enthusiast, a pinpointer is an essential tool that complements the capabilities of a metal detector, making the search process more efficient and rewarding.

Q: What is a pinpointer, and how does it differ from a metal detector?
A: A pinpointer is a handheld metal detecting tool designed to precisely locate the exact position of a target within a small area, complementing the broader scanning capabilities of a traditional metal detector.

Q: Can a pinpointer be used independently, or is it only effective when paired with a metal detector?
A: While a pinpointer is commonly used in conjunction with a metal detector, it can also be utilized independently to pinpoint and retrieve targets in areas where a full-sized detector may be impractical or ineffective.
